- The distance between Winnemucca, Nevada, Usa and Tsuruga, Japan is approximately 8,654 km or 5,377 mi.
- To reach Winnemucca, Nevada in this distance one would set out from Tsuruga bearing 48°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Winnemucca, Nevada bearing 127° or SE .
- Winnemucca, Nevada has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Tsuruga has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Winnemucca, Nevada is in or near the cool temperate desert scrub biome whereas Tsuruga is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 5.3 °C (9.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.6 °C (1.1°F) more in Winnemucca, Nevada.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2209.9 mm (87 in) less which is equivalent to 2209.9 l/m² (54.24 US gal/ft²) or 22,099,000 l/ha (2,362,530 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.2° lower in Winnemucca, Nevada than in Tsuruga.
- Relative humidity levels are 31.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 13.7°C (24.6°F) lower.
